A Japan Airlines (JAL) Airbus A350-900 and a Japanese Coast Guard De Havilland Canada Dash 8 have been completely destroyed in a ground collision at Tokyo’s Haneda airport shortly after the JAL aircraft’s touch-down.

All 367 passengers and 12 crew members on board the A350 managed to escape the burning aircraft, but five of the six on board the Coast Guard aircraft have died. JAL said 13 passengers required medical attention. The airline also said the total passenger count included eight infants.

The accident is the first ever A350 hull-loss and Japan Airlines’ first accident since 1985.

JAL stated “[Flight] JL516 was involved in a collision with a Japan Coast Guard aircraft during its landing at Haneda Airport, resulting in a fire on the runway,” adding, “our thoughts and prayers are with the deceased members of the Japan Coast Guard. We want to assure you that all passengers and crew on our flight were safely evacuated.”

The carrier said it will “provide our full cooperation in the investigation of this unfortunate event.”

Airbus said, “In line with International Civil Aviation Organization (ICAO) Annex 13 recommendations, Airbus will provide technical assistance to the Bureau d’Enquêtes et d’Analyses (BEA) of France and to the Japan Transport Safety Board (JTSB) in charge of the investigation. For this purpose, Airbus is presently dispatching a team of specialists to assist the authorities.”

The aircraft manufacturer stated that “the exact circumstances of the event are still unknown.”

The A350 was operating flight JL516 from Sapporo with 367 passengers and 12 crew members and was landing at Haneda’s runway 34R at 5:47 p.m. local time, about 12 min. later than scheduled.

“The aircraft did not experience any issues or irregularities during its departure from New Chitose Airport or throughout the flight,” JAL said in a second statement. The A350’s pilots “acknowledged and repeated the landing permission from air traffic control, and then proceeded with the approach and landing procedures,” the airline added.

According to Flightradar24 data, the aircraft was crossing the runway threshold at a normal approach speed of 122 kt. and touched the ground shortly thereafter. Airport video footage shows how the aircraft was travelling down the initial part of the runway, when suddenly it appeared to hit an obstacle with large flames erupting. With its nose gear collapsed, the aircraft continued sliding down the runway and came to rest close to the end and to the right of it, not far from the airport perimeter fence on the edge of Tokyo Bay. A picture taken by one passenger shortly after having evacuated the aircraft, shows substantial impact damage to the nose of the aircraft and the nose gear missing.

The Coast Guard aircraft had reportedly loaded aid for support victims of Monday’s earthquake on the Noto Peninsula and was understood to be preparing to take off for a flight to Niigata Air Base.

Pictures of the A350 also show that escape slides had been deployed at the two front doors and the left rear door. Passengers appeared to not use the right rear door. While emergency services attempted to extinguish the fire, the aircraft ultimately burnt down completely.

“The aircraft’s announcement system malfunctioned during the evacuation, so cabin crew members conducted instructions using a megaphone and their voices,” JAL said. “Cabin crew members determined safe exits for evacuation, and all passengers and crew members evacuated through three emergency exits.”

According to the Aviation Week Network Fleet Discovery database, the aircraft registered JA13XJ (MSN 538) was delivered to JAL on Nov. 10, 2021. It had since accumulated 4,421 flight hrs. in 3,220 cycles. The aircraft was equipped in the high-density 367-seat configuration JAL has installed for domestic and short-haul flights. These include 12 seats in first, 94 in business and 263 in economy. The Coast Guard aircraft was a Dash 8-315Q registered JA722A. It has been delivered on Feb. 26, 2008. The aircraft had 7,573 hrs. and 2,700 cycles.

Haneda, one of Tokyo’s two international airports, stopped all take-offs or landings temporarily. According to Flightradar24, 110 flights scheduled to land at Haneda on the evening of Jan. 2 were either canceled or diverted to other airports including Tokyo-Narita.

Composite Structure Flammability

JL516 is the first A350 completely destroyed in an accident. The investigation could provide valuable insight into the flammability of large composite aircraft structures based on in-service experience that have so far been unavailable. In July 2013, an Ethiopian Airlines Boeing 787 suffered substantial, but much smaller, fire damage caused by a thermal runaway of the emergency locator transmitter (ELT) battery when on the ground at London Heathrow.

Flammability experts know composite-skinned airframes burn “inherently differently” than their aluminum counterparts, a 2012 U.S. Air Force Research Laboratory study on the subject noted. Aircraft composite material is a beneficial insulator that can help resist heat from nearby sources, such as an external fire, the study said. But those same properties make it difficult to cool down once it has heated up and present challenges for extinguishing parts of a fire that are hidden from firefighters.

Informal Boeing guidance on fighting composite aircraft fires issued after the 787 was introduced does not recommend “any major changes” from standard protocol.

“Extensive testing has been conducted in regards to combustibility and toxicity related to the composite structure,” the document, last updated in 2022, said. “This design not only adds to the strength of the product, but also makes it a good barrier to fire and heat. The structure does not aid in the spread of fire and acts as a barrier creating greater difficulty for an exterior fire to penetrate an intact fuselage. From a toxicity perspective, the composite structure during fire testing poses no greater hazard than an aluminum fuselage aircraft. Also, note that the burn through time on the composite structure is significantly longer than with the aluminum fuselage which may inherently provide greater safety to both the rescue fire responders and passengers in some scenarios.”

The accident will add to learnings from recent passenger evacuation and broader cabin safety improvement efforts. While the exact sequence of the evacuation will form part of the accident investigation, it is clear that all 389 people on board a densely configured widebody managed to escape the aircraft with only three of the four main slides being used.

JAL’s last hull-loss occurred on Aug 12, 1985, when a Boeing 747SR crashed into a mountain en route from Haneda to Osaka. The aircraft’s hydraulic systems ruptured after a violent failure of the rear pressure bulkhead. In one of the worst accidents in commercial aviation history, all 520 people on board died.

The Coast Guard Plane entered the Runway despite being told to "hold" by the tower.

Wreckage of Japan Coast Guard Dash 8 at Tokyo Haneda Airport, Jan. 3, 2024

Credit: Richard A. Brooks/AFP via Getty Images

WASHINGTON and SINGAPORE—The Japan Coast Guard De Havilland Canada Dash 8 struck by an arriving Japan Airlines (JAL) Airbus A350 at Tokyo International Airport Jan. 3 was on the runway despite air traffic control (ATC) instructions to hold short on an intersecting taxiway—directions that one of the Dash 8 pilots read back correctly, a transcript released by Japan’s Ministry of Land, Infrastructure, Transport and Tourism (MLIT) shows.

“Tower, JA722A C,” someone from the Japan Coast Guard (JCG) Dash 8-300 radioed to Tokyo Haneda (HND) tower ATC, indicating the aircraft is checking in from Taxiway C with its tail number as a call sign, according to the transcript.

“JA722A, Tokyo tower good evening,” a controller responded. “Number one, taxi to holding point C5.”

The “number one” suggests the aircraft is next in line to depart. The rest is clear: Move to the marked stopping point on taxiway C5, which connects to HND’s Runway 34 Right (34R).

“Taxi to holding point C5 JA722A, number one, thank you,” someone on the JCG Dash 8 said.

But instead of stopping at the hold-short line on C5, the Dash 8 taxied onto the runway.

Ten seconds before the exchange began, ATC cleared JAL Flight 516 (JAL516), the inbound A350-900, to land on 34R.

Surveillance video shows the Dash 8 moved onto 34R and stopped—something a pilot would do if executing a “line up and wait” ATC command that gives an aircraft permission to enter the runway but not depart.

Nearly 50 sec. after the Dash 8 stopped, the A350, which touched down seconds before closer to the runway end, struck the national guard aircraft. Five of the six Dash 8 occupants died, while all 379 onboard JAL516 evacuated safely once the widebody came to rest.

According to a transcript excerpt released by MLIT, JAL516 contacted Tokyo Tower at 5:43:02 p.m. local time, and was instructed by tower controller to continue its approach to runway 34R. JAL516, first in line to land, read back ATC’s instructions.

JAL516 was then cleared to land at 5:44:56 p.m. and a pilot read back the instructions.

At 5:45:11 p.m., JA722A called into tower frequency notifying of its position on taxiway C. ATC gave the instructions to proceed to the C5 hold line, which JA722A confirmed eight seconds later.

Communications from several other aircraft are detailed in the transcript excerpt, including departing Delta Air Lines and JAL flights told to hold short at C1 as well as another arriving JAL flight.

The transcript ends before the collision. A JAL statement puts JAL516’s arrival time at 5:47 p.m.

The exchange suggests how ATC instructions were given and followed will be one of the key focus areas for investigators as they work to piece together the accident’s chain of events.

Also of interest will be the status and condition of airfield lighting and safety aids. A Notice to Air Missions (NOTAM) issued Dec. 27, 2023, and effective through late February lists several airfield aids at HND as out of service. Among them: lights that illuminate stop bars along the connections between Taxiway C to the accident runway, including C5. Runway 34L centerline lights were also listed as inoperative. It is not clear if the C5 stop bar lights or centerline lights were working at the time of the accident.

Investigators will also look closely at how an aircraft could be on an active HND runway for nearly 1 min. without being detected, even in the dark. An ICAO document shows HND is one of many airports that uses surface movement radar—a long-used method of supplementing the visual view of the airfield controllers have. The system’s performance and controllers’ familiarity with it are other likely topics investigators will probe.

The Japan Safety Transport Board (JTSB) is leading the accident investigation with assistance from several organizations, including Airbus and investigators from France’s Bureau of Enquiry and Analysis for Civil Aviation Safety (BEA). JTSB has recovered the Dash 8 cockpit voice recorder.

The accident caused the cancellation of 137 domestic and four international flights from HND on Jan. 3, MLIT said.

A LATAM Chile Airbus A320-200N, registration CC-BHB performing flight LA-2213 from Lima to Juliaca (Peru) with 102 passengers and 6 crew, was accelerating for takeoff from Lima's runway 16 at about 15:11L (20:11Z) when multiple fire trucks with flashing lights and sirenes sounding crossed the runway in front of the accelerating aircraft. The crew rejected takeoff at high speed (at about 125 knots over ground) but wasn't able to avoid contact with fire truck #3 although the truck tried to turn around turning right (into direction of the aircraft). The right main gear collapsed causing the aircraft to veer right towards the right hand runway edge coming to a stop partially off the runway about 2500 meters/8300 feet down the runway. A fire erupted around the right hand engine (PW1127G), all occupants were able to evacuate the aircraft. 4 passengers received serious and 36 passengers received minor injuries. The aircraft sustained substantial damage, the fire truck was destroyed. Two fire fighters on board of the truck involved in the collision did not survive, a third fire fighter on the truck involved received serious injuries.

The airline reported all occupants of the aircraft survived the accident. There were 102 passengers and 6 crew on board.
Lima's Airport Authority reported all passengers were "doing well" and are receiving the attention of their teams. According to recordings the fire truck(s) entered the runway without clearance. The fire trucks had been responding to another aircraft that had suffered mechanical problems. On Nov 19th 2022 the Airport Authority reported that works to remove the aircraft from the runway have begun. In the late evening of November 19th 2022 the airport authority announced, the aircraft had been moved off the runway in a very complex operation, repair works on the runway have begun. The runway had received extensive damage both in depth and length.

On Nov 20th 2022 Lima's Airport Authority (LAP) reported in a written communique, that a pre-planned response time exercise was performed by the Rescue Team, in which it was to prove that a response to an emergency on the runway would not take any more than 3 minutes. The exercise had been coordinated between the airport and the Air Traffic Authority (CORPAC) and set to be carried out between 15:00 and 16:00 local time on Nov 18th 2022. CORPAC (Control Tower) confirmed the start time of the exercise at 15:10L, the impact with the LATAM aircraft happened at 15:11. The exercise was duely authorized under the current aeronautical regulations. (Editorial note: this communique does not mention, whether the vehicles were cleared to enter the runway by tower or whether the pre-coordination with CORPAC also included that the vehicles would be cleared to enter the runway without actual tower clearance, in other words tower would halt all traffic at 15:10L).
On Nov 21st 2022 Peru's Ministry of Transport and Communication in its role as Civil Aviation Authority stated, that the communique by LAP was essentially correct, however, this communication and coordination did not mean that the trucks had been cleared to enter the active runway. The exercise is authorized, but this does not mean that using this exercise there is anyone cleared to enter the runway, in particular if there is an aircraft moving on the runway. At this time there is no comment available, whether the trucks were cleared to enter the runway or not. However, the ministry confirmed the LATAM aircraft was cleared for takeoff.

Medical Services reported 102 passengers and 6 crew were evacuated from the aircraft, 24 passengers were taken to hospitals with injuries. The numbers were later updated stating 4 passengers received serious and 36 passengers minor injuries.
The local prosecution office reported two firefighters died in the accident, another one was injured. The office have opened an investigation to determine the facts and possible culpability and are currently reviewing the CCTV recordings.

Peru's Comision de Investigacion de Accidentes de Aviacion (CIAA) opened an investigation into the accident.
On Sunday Nov 20th 2022 at 00:00L (05:00Z) the runway was opened for takeoffs and became fully available some time later. Flight operations at Lima Airport have resumed.

The head of the fire fighters at Lima Airport reported that two fire fighters persished in the accident, a third was taken to a hospital with serious injuries and is in the Intensive Care Unit in stable condition. Later the head of the firefighters added, the surviving fire fighter was diagnosed with a fracture at the base of his skull, severe head trauma including bruises of the brain stem and facial trauma, the vital functions are stable, the neurological compromise can only be assessed at a later time. The next 24 hours will be crucial. On Nov 21st 2022 the condition of the injured firefighter was still assessed critical.

An ATC report states in writing that the rescue vehicle entered runway 16 from the west at the height of taxiway B without authorization and collided with flight LA-2213. Emergency procedures were invoked and rescue vehicles cleared onto the runway to deal with the accident. The runway was NOTAMed closed.

On Nov 21st 2022 CORPAC, Air Traffic Control, stated categorically, that no vehicle had been cleared to enter the runway. CORPAC confirmed there was coordination for an exercise to be carried out by rescue services, however, this did not affect the runway and was to be held outside the runway strip.

The airline reported that they do not know what the fire truck had to do on the runway and why it was there. They had no information about an emergency drill. In any case the normal procedure would be that any vehicle needing access to the runway would need to communicate with tower and obtain clearance to enter the runway. Their aircraft was cleared for takeoff.
